Cabin Fire question
Fireball (rather ironic name in the following circumstances)
I suspect that the interview question about the cabin fire after takeoff is based upon one of the darkest days in Saudia's history when exactly that happened to an L1011 out of Riyadh in 1980. You may already know about it but if you're not familiar with this incident, it may be worth a little research. Here is a link to a summary only but there was so much more to this very tragic incident and lots available on the web. AirDisaster.Com: Special Report: Saudi Arabian Airlines Flight 163 Good luck with your plans. |

Problem is not the interview ...problem is if you pass...
Then the real challenge begins.. |
whts the real challenge @AND
|
Paperworks,uniforms,housing,work visa and resince,bank account etc etc ,where to go what to do when ....you have to sort it out by yourself.no follow up.
At the same time you have to study really a lot and for a long period,up to 6-8 months both if you're fo or cpt. Don't forget then in wich city you're ... |
But ain't they gonna help you wid tht,
For sure studying and shifting to a new city is a bit tough, |
I saw yor pm think i answered already,
Unfortunately is like this,of course there are good points,salary,stability,kind of rating,quality of training,people are ok,benefit,respect.... |

Chocks, not terrible interesting. Stability versus a fast upgrade are 2 completely different issues here.
If someone is hired as an FO they will be placed on the bottom of the seniority list. They will NOT be upgrading after 1000 hrs of line time nor 3 years. Ask the qualified FO's that were hired back in 2005. They are still sitting in the right seat almost 10 years later. An upgrade is possible with the business jets but don't expect it to be under a decade with the regular line operations. If guys are coming to SVA with the hopes of a fast upgrade it really is not in the cards. |
